Construction Company Services in Hluhluwe, KwaZulu-Natal
Hluhluwe, nestled in KwaZulu-Natal, presents a distinctive context for construction projects, where local environmental conditions, terrain, and regulatory expectations shape the delivery of services. Construction companies in this area commonly provide a broad suite of offerings designed to support residential, commercial, and light industrial developments, as well as infrastructure improvements that benefit nearby communities and tourism facilities.
Projects in Hluhluwe typically begin with robust planning and design support. Clients can expect assessment of site conditions, preliminary cost estimates, and feasibility considerations that account for climate, soil type, and access to utilities. From the outset, practical planning emphasises safety, sustainability, and adherence to local bylaws and building regulations. This stage often involves collaboration with civil engineers, architects, and quantity surveyors to establish a realistic scope and timeline for development.
Core construction services span a range of specialties. General contracting forms the backbone of many projects, coordinating the procurement of materials, scheduling of on-site trades, and supervision of daily construction activities. In Hluhluwe, emphasis is frequently placed on blends of modern methods and traditional craftsmanship to accommodate the region’s architectural styles and climate considerations. Typical work includes preparation of foundations, structural assembly, roofing, walling, and interior finishes. Utilities installation—such as power, water, and drainage—also features prominently, with attention paid to reliability and future maintenance needs.
Residential construction in Hluhluwe often centres on durable, thermally efficient homes suitable for warm and humid seasons. Builders may employ locally available materials and standard fittings that balance cost with longevity. For commercial and rural facilities, projects can range from simple office blocks to storage sheds, workshops, and guest facilities tied to lodges or eco-tourism venues. In these contexts, site access, logistics, and waste management are regularly addressed to minimise disruption and environmental impact.
Project delivery in Hluhluwe commonly involves adherence to safety frameworks and quality controls designed to safeguard workers and end-users. Practical considerations include planning for weather variability, especially during heavy rainfall periods, and implementing temporary works arrangements that preserve access and minimise contaminant exposure. Quality assurance frequently emphasises proper material selection, correct installation practices, and routine inspections during critical phases of construction.
